Query regarding nclt

Mr. X is a director of two companies, namely 'A' and 'B'. Company 'A' provided a loan to company 'B'. However, in 2018, Mr. X sold his companies to new owners without any mention of the loans from company 'B' in the sale agreement. Now, in 2023, can Mr. X claim money from the new owners?

That is an academic question.. however they are right in claiming the money from the company ; As when the new owners bought the company they bought the liabilities too, unless in the sale of agreement the transfer of previous liabilities are  categorically specified upon previous owner.
